Do we need a reporting tool or the Neo4j platform could make it happen?

Hi,

i know that in the Neo4j desktop, we can use match query to return the nodes and relationships we want. After we build the database in Neo4j, if a customer representative wants to utilize the database and she/he does not know the Cyber query, is there a way to let her/him just type the some key words and return all the nodes/ relationship she/he wants?

like there is text cell, which representative could type the customer's name, and then we can return the nodes and relationship.

1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ION

I would check out Neo4j Bloom. It's designed to be more of a bi tool for users who may not know Cypher. https://neo4j.com/bloom/
